The Power of TMS Integration in Logistics Management

Logistics management is a critical component of any supply chain operation. It involves the planning, implementation, and control of the efficient and effective movement of goods from point A to point B. With the increasing complexity and demands of today's global supply chains, it has become essential for companies to embrace technology solutions that can streamline and optimize their logistics operations.

The Role of TMS Software

TMS (Transportation Management System) software has emerged as a game-changer in the field of logistics management. It provides companies with the tools and capabilities to plan, execute, and optimize the transportation of goods. TMS software enables businesses to automate and centralize their transportation processes, resulting in improved efficiency, reduced costs, and enhanced customer satisfaction.

Supply chain optimization is a key goal for many companies, and TMS solutions play a vital role in achieving this objective. By integrating TMS software into their logistics operations, businesses can gain real-time visibility into their transportation network, enabling them to make data-driven decisions and optimize their supply chain. TMS integration allows companies to track shipments, monitor carrier performance, and identify opportunities for improvement, ultimately leading to a more streamlined and efficient logistics operation.

The Benefits of TMS Integration

There are several benefits that companies can reap from integrating TMS software into their logistics operations:

1. Logistics Automation

TMS integration enables companies to automate various logistics processes, such as load planning, carrier selection, and freight auditing. By automating these tasks, businesses can save time and reduce manual errors, resulting in improved efficiency and cost savings. Automation also allows companies to allocate their resources more effectively and focus on higher-value activities.

2. Improved Logistics Optimization

TMS integration provides companies with advanced optimization capabilities. By leveraging algorithms and real-time data, TMS software can optimize load planning, route selection, and carrier assignments, taking into account factors such as cost, time, and capacity constraints. This optimization leads to better utilization of transportation resources, reduced costs, and improved service levels.

3. Enhanced Carrier Relationship Management

TMS integration enables companies to establish stronger relationships with their carriers. By providing carriers with access to the TMS platform, companies can collaborate more effectively, communicate real-time information, and track carrier performance. This enhanced visibility and collaboration result in improved service levels, better on-time performance, and increased customer satisfaction.

4. Cost Reduction and Savings

TMS integration allows companies to identify and eliminate inefficiencies in their logistics operations, resulting in cost reduction and savings. By optimizing load planning, route selection, and carrier assignments, businesses can minimize transportation costs and improve resource utilization. TMS software also enables companies to analyze and benchmark carrier rates, negotiate better contracts, and consolidate shipments, further reducing costs.

TMS Integration and Transportation Efficiency

Transportation efficiency is a key metric for logistics management. TMS integration plays a crucial role in improving transportation efficiency by enabling companies to:

  • Optimize Load Planning: TMS software can analyze shipment characteristics, carrier capacities, and delivery requirements to generate optimal load plans. By considering factors such as weight, dimensions, and handling requirements, TMS integration ensures that shipments are loaded in the most efficient and cost-effective manner.
  • Streamline Carrier Management: TMS integration allows companies to centralize their carrier management processes. By maintaining a comprehensive database of carriers, their capabilities, and performance metrics, businesses can quickly identify the most suitable carriers for specific shipments. This streamlining improves carrier selection, reduces transit times, and enhances overall transportation efficiency.
  • Track and Monitor Shipments: TMS integration provides real-time visibility into the status and location of shipments. By tracking shipments throughout the transportation process, companies can proactively address any delays or issues, ensuring on-time delivery and improving transportation efficiency.

The Future of TMS Integration

TMS integration is not just a trend, but a necessity for companies looking to stay competitive in the ever-evolving logistics industry. As technology continues to advance, TMS software will become more sophisticated, offering even greater capabilities and benefits.

Future advancements in TMS integration include:

  • Artificial Intelligence (AI) and Machine Learning: TMS software will leverage AI and machine learning algorithms to analyze vast amounts of data and provide predictive analytics. This will enable companies to anticipate transportation issues, optimize routes in real-time, and make proactive decisions to improve efficiency and reduce costs.
  • Internet of Things (IoT) Integration: TMS software will integrate with IoT devices such as sensors, GPS trackers, and telematics systems to provide real-time visibility into the condition and location of shipments. This integration will enable companies to monitor temperature, humidity, and other environmental factors, ensuring the integrity and quality of goods during transportation.
  • Blockchain Technology: TMS integration with blockchain technology will enhance transparency and security in logistics operations. By providing an immutable record of transactions and documents, blockchain integration will streamline processes such as contract management, invoicing, and payment reconciliation, reducing administrative overhead and improving trust between parties.
